About this listen

THE SUNDAY TIMES BESTSELLING SERIES CONTINUES

Return to Megan Scott's world of immortal hunters and forbidden romance with the highly anticipated sequel to The Temptation of Magic.

Nicole and Kyan are playing a dangerous game.

Nicole is on the run, hiding from The Wake as she attempts to track down her mother's last clue and the truth of her death.

Kyan is pretending to still be The Wake's loyal Empyreal assassin, even though his feelings for Nicole – and the mate bond that ties them together – have changed everything.

Separated, yet determined to be together, Nicole and Kyan must embark on a quest where they will encounter the most powerful vampire in England, ancient Celtic treasures, and lost Druid sites.

Meanwhile, the Wake sees all, and the Wild Hunt is stirring. As Nicole and Kyan get close to the dark secrets at the root of the organization, they court complete destruction – of themselves and all they hold dear.
